目的:报道15例颅内多发原发性肿瘤的CT和MRI表现,并评价CT与MRI的诊断价值。方法:15例颅内多发原发性肿瘤均行CT检查,其中4例行MRI检查,均经手术病理证实。结果:多发胶质瘤4例,其中恶性室宫膜瘤3例,表现为脑室内及额顶叶脑实质内实质性肿块或囊性病变,多发星形细胞瘤1例,病变分别位于额叶及小脑蚓部;双侧听神经瘤及多发脑膜瘤各3例、CT和MRI表现均较典型;脑膜瘤合并胶质瘤3例、脑膜瘤合并听神经瘤1例和垂体瘤合并胶质瘤1例。结论:结合肿瘤的CT和MRI表现特点,可对大多数颅内多发原发性肿瘤作出正确诊断,MRI对脑膜瘤的诊断优于CT。
OBJECTIVE: To report the CT and MRI findings of 15 cases of intracranial multiple primary tumors and evaluate the diagnostic value of CT and MRI. Methods: Fifteen patients with multiple primary intracranial tumors were examined by CT, of which 4 were examined by MRI and confirmed by surgery and pathology. Results: Multiple glioma in 4 cases, including 3 cases of malignant hysteroma, showed intracerebroventricular and frontal lobe parenchymal mass or cystic lesions, multiple astrocytoma in 1 case, the lesions were located in the frontal lobe And cerebellar vermis; bilateral acoustic neuroma and multiple meningioma in 3 cases, CT and MRI were more typical; meningioma with glioma in 3 cases, meningioma with acoustic neuroma in 1 case and pituitary adenoma with glioma in 1 case . Conclusion: Combined with CT and MRI features of the tumor, most of the primary intracranial tumors can be correctly diagnosed. MRI is superior to CT in the diagnosis of meningioma.
